Planting Calendar for Salsify

Frost tolerance for salsify: Tolerant of a very small amount of frost.
When to plant: Up to 3 weeks before last frost.

Salsify do ok in some cold which tells us that you can plant them just a tiny bit earlier in the year than other frost tender plants.

The earliest that you can plant salsify in La Mirada is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ant salsify and expect a good harvest is probably September. If you wait any later than that and your salsify may not have a chance to really do well. If you are starting your salsify indoors then you might be able to get away with starting them a few weeks earlier.

Last Frost Date

In La Mirada the average date of last frost happens on January 31. In the coldest months of winter you can expect an average low temperature of 35°F.

Always keep in mind that USDA zone info for La Mirada is not always accurate and the actual date of last frost will vary from year to year. Half of the time in La Mirada you get a frost after January 31 so make sure that you are ready to protect your salsify if you have a late frost.
